Conditions like COVID-19 have orphaned many children or have left their families in acute financial distress. Such difficult circumstances have an adverse effect on their health, nutrition and education goals. Nirmal Sehyog resolves to help such kids and many more by:
1
Providing nutritious meals, clothes, books, stationary items and sponsoring school fee to help them meet their needs.
2
Helping the orphaned by coordinating with relevant agencies for their admission to suitable orphanages where their holistic development can take place.
3
Frequently organising health camps and educational sessions with the help of doctors and teachers who are willing to serve in the community.
4
Providing counselling ,guidance and mentorship to needy children for their good mental health ,so that they can overcome the various hurdles and problems they may face in life and ensuring that the children develop to their full potential and become responsible citizens of the world.
Nirmal Sehyog recognises the needs of women in distress and aims to work on their physical, mental and social well-being. In words of Hon’ble APJ Abdul Kalam –
“Empowerment of women leads to development of a good family, good society and, ultimately, a good nation”.
On these lines, Nirmal Sehyog shares a 2-point objective of Spreading Awareness, Facilitating & Empowering:
1
Spreading Awareness and Facilitating Access to Support Schemes - To educate and spread awareness among women in need, about various government schemes and agencies that are available to help them but they mostly can’t access due to low literacy and awareness levels. Facilitating by filling forms and completing the process on their behalf.
2
Empowering – To make women self-dependent and able working individuals - through vocational skill development and basic training. Nirmal Sehyog has established a Swavlamban Kendra (Centre for Self Reliance) – where skills related to stitching, beauty parlour, cooking are taught and women are empowered towards entrepreneurship with a vision to promote gender equality.
